Sundari Voyages is a newly built wooden phinisi designed for both diving and leisure-focused liveaboard trips within Komodo National Park. Constructed in the renowned boatbuilding village of Bira, Bulukumba, the vessel’s hull was completed in 2024 and is scheduled to begin operations in 2025. Measuring 34 metres in length and 6.5 metres in width, Sundari reflects a blend of traditional Indonesian craftsmanship and modern onboard comfort.

Her name, Sundari, meaning “Beautiful” in Sanskrit, reflects the vessel’s design philosophy, where attention to detail and functional layout shape daily life at sea. The yacht is intended for small-group experiences, balancing underwater exploration with relaxed time on deck while cruising through Komodo’s varied landscapes.

Boat Interior

Social spaces on board are centred on the main deck, where an indoor dining room with an open kitchen provides a communal setting for meals throughout the day. Adjacent outdoor areas allow guests to enjoy sea breezes and open views while underway or at anchor. A sundeck and outdoor lounge offer additional space for rest between activities, particularly during surface intervals and evenings.

Electricity runs on a 220-volt system and is available daily from 06:00 to 22:00, after which generators are shut down to allow for quiet overnight conditions. Charging stations for cameras and laptops are located in both the cabins and the indoor dining area.

Dive Deck

Diving operations are supported by a dedicated dive deck located at the bow of the vessel, with relocation from the stern scheduled for completion in May 2026. The dive deck includes a camera table, freshwater rinsing tanks for equipment, and hot freshwater showers. Equipment storage remains on the stern platform.

Dives are conducted using a 7-metre fiberglass dinghy equipped with individual seating, tank holders, and twin 40-horsepower engines. Nitrox is included, with both 12-litre and 15-litre aluminium DIN/INT tanks available. Between three and four dives are offered per day, including night dives when conditions allow.

Safety

Sundari carries essential safety equipment, including life rafts, radar, a satellite phone, emergency oxygen, an extensive first aid kit, and fire alarm systems. The onboard crew is trained in first aid, supporting both diving and general onboard safety procedures.

Itineraries

Sundari operates itineraries in Komodo National.

In Komodo, trips run for 12 days and begin and end in Labuan Bajo, Flores. Diving conditions in Indonesia vary between the north, central, and southern regions of the park, with currents shaping encounters across canyons, underwater mounds, sloping reefs, and walls. Marine life commonly includes manta rays, reef sharks, turtles, schooling fish, octopus, frogfish, and nudibranchs. Night dives are offered, and visibility typically ranges from 15 to 30 metres, with water temperatures between 24°C and 29°C.

When to Go

Komodo trips are offered primarily from March to November, during the dry season, when surface conditions are calmer and visibility is generally stable. Raja Ampat itineraries operate best between October and May, when sea conditions and water temperatures are consistent across the region.
